On a calm Prati street, Bakery M feels like a neighborhood hub where travelers and locals drift in for cornetti, pizza slices, and spritzes. The room reads casual with a decorative rose ceiling, and mornings spill onto the sidewalk. One diner put it simply: "A friendly place to pause, with good coffee and fair prices." Service swings from warm to brusque depending on the rush, so keep expectations flexible. The cooking leans classic and comforting rather than flashy—Italian bakery staples like pistachio cornetti, tomato‑slick pizza al taglio, and straightforward breakfast sets. Aperitivo brings cocktails and mixed pizza platters; when fresh, slices please, though some guests reported platters that felt skimpy or substitutions refused. If you want a dependable, budget bite near the Vatican, this is a solid everyday choice. Families fare well here thanks to simple options kids actually eat: Margherita or bianca pizza (€8), plain cornetti (€1.5), fresh orange juice, and hot chocolate. No formal kids menu, but the counter format keeps it easy to mix and match. Vegan choices exist on the pizza list, though availability can vary by day, especially on Sundays.
